He is married to wife for 19 years and have two daughters, Sophia and Madelyn. -Website: www.ConigliaroforSenate.com/ STATE SENATOR - 16th SENATORIAL DISTRICT Toby Ann Stavisky (Democratic) -From Forest Hills, NY -Current New York State Senator -Bio: Toby Ann Stavisky, the first woman from Queens County elected to the State Senate and the first woman to Chair the Senate Committee on Higher Education, is a native New Yorker who was born and raised on the Upper West Side of Manhattan. After working in the actuarial department of a major insurance company, Mrs. Stavisky taught Social Studies in the New York City high schools. She served as district manager in Northeast Queens for the Census. Senator Toby Ann Stavisky was first elected to the Senate on November 2, 1999, and has subsequently been re-elected seven times. -Website: https://www.nysenate.gov/senators/ toby-ann-stavisky Carlos G. Giron (Republican) -From Woodside, NY -Public relations and marketing consultant, 34th Assembly District Leader -Bio: A graduate of the State University of New York, College at New Paltz, Mr. Giron was born in Guatemala and speaks fluent Spanish. He is the son of working class Guatemalan immigrants. His mother, Ruth, worked as a housekeeper, his father, Antonio, as a factory worker. He is the former Director of Hispanic Communications for Major League Soccer, press officer for CONCACAF, and sports journalist for The Jersey Journal. Carlos currently serves as the Republican party district leader in the 34th Assembly District. -Website: www.giron4newyork.blogspot.com
